Abstract

The application provides an adjustable children's gauze mask relates to protection apparatus technical field. Adjustable children's gauze mask includes: mask body and bulge. The bulge is telescopically connected to the middle part of the mask body, and the inner side of the bulge is provided with a cavity. Adjustable children's gauze mask is through the design telescopic bulge for children can carry out the volume regulation of inside cavity according to the circumstances when wearing, avoid appearing excessively suffocating, even stifled circumstances such as, the children that are fit for this age bracket carry out respiratory protection, have effectively solved current technical problem.

Background
The mask may be classified into an air filtering type mask and an air supplying type mask. Wearing an air filtration mask often results in a feeling of oppression due to a reduction in the amount of oxygen inhaled. A closed space is formed between the mask and the face of a person, a part of exhaust gas exhaled every time can be stored in the space, when the person breathes in again, only after the part of exhaust gas inhales the human body, the air filtered outside can be inhaled, so that the amount of inhaled oxygen is reduced, unsmooth breathing and discomfort are caused, and as long as the structure of the mask is not changed, the resistance of the filtering material is not great to the influence of suffocation. At present, the production of a plurality of child masks still refers to the standard of adult masks, and the materials of the child masks and the adult masks are completely the same and only have different sizes. On the other hand, children have smaller faces than adults, and their bones are developing, so that even if a small-sized adult mask is used, it is difficult to completely support the three-dimensional structure of the mask as in the case of adults, and to make the mask closely adhere to the face. Meanwhile, the heart and lung functions of children are developed, the breathing resistance of the formed mask is large, and the children are easy to damage the respiratory system due to insufficient blood and gas concentration caused by unsmooth breathing after wearing the mask for a long time. Aiming at the characteristic of weak heart and lung functions of children, the child mask group standard regulates the ventilation resistance of the children from that of adults to be less than or equal to 49Pa/cm2Is set to be less than or equal to 30Pa/cm2. Mask sizes are provided for small children (3-6 years old), medium children (7-12 years old), and large children (13-14 years old), respectively, for reference.
However, children with respiratory diseases or children in sports have higher requirements on the smoothness of the air circulation in the mask. In addition, the mask standard does not have a mask designed for infants below 3 years old, so that parents can only modify the mask by themselves in order to protect the infants, the protection effect is not good enough, and even if the children below 2 years old feel suffocating and uncomfortable, the children cannot express feelings by language, so that suffocation danger is easily brought.

Examples
Referring to fig. 1 to 3, an embodiment of the present application provides an adjustable children's mask 100, including: a mask body 10 and a projection 20;
the convex portion 20 is telescopically connected to the middle of the mask body 10, and the inner side of the convex portion 20 has a cavity.
Wherein, adjustable children's gauze mask 100 still includes ear area 50 and adjusts detaining 60, and ear area 50 sets up in gauze mask body 10 both sides and can adjust the length through adjusting detaining 60. The ear belt 50 has elasticity, and the two ear belts 50 on the same side are combined into one by the adjusting buckle 60. The ear band 50 can be directly hung on the ear, and the adjusting buckle 60 can be adjusted according to the personal condition. The ear belts 50 on the two sides can be fixed together through the buckles 70 at the back of the head without fixing the mask through ear hanging, so that the ear pain of children caused by wearing the mask for a long time is avoided.
Of course, it is understood that the ear band 50 may also be designed directly as an earhook. Alternatively, the buckle 70 may be eliminated and the ear band 50 may be tied directly behind the head.
It should be noted that fig. 2 and 3 are schematic views of a partial structure of the adjustable child mask 100, and are side views mainly for showing the change of the folding layer 30, and therefore other structures are hidden.
Referring to fig. 2 and 3, in particular, the protruding portion 20 is telescopically connected to the mask body 10 through a folding layer 30, the folding layer 30 includes a first connecting layer 31 and a second connecting layer 32 which are sequentially connected, the first connecting layer 31 is connected to the mask body 10, and the second connecting layer 32 is connected to the protruding portion 20. In which fig. 2 shows a state in which the folded layer 30 is completely unfolded, and fig. 3 shows a state in which the folded layer 30 is folded. Two-layer extending structure that first articulamentum 31 and second articulamentum 32 formed can satisfy most children and use, and it expandes the back, and whole bulge 20 can not be too convex for gauze mask body 10 convex position, and the volume that increases also can satisfy general user demand, avoids children to hold back smolder.
Optionally, the folded layer 30 further includes an intermediate layer, and the folded layer 30 has an initial state in which the first connection layer 31, the intermediate layer, and the second connection layer 32 are completely folded;
a half-folded state in which the first connecting layer 31, the intermediate layer, and the second connecting layer 32 are partially folded;
the first connecting layer 31, the intermediate layer, and the second connecting layer 32 are in a completely expanded state.
For children with greater breathing volume, an adjustable child mask 100 with an intermediate layer may be selected. When fully deployed, the increased volume is greater and breathing can reduce the feeling of suffocation. In addition, because the semi-folding state can be realized, the user does not need to be completely unfolded every time when in use, so that the user can adjust the folding type foldable clothes hanger according to the self requirement.
It is to be understood that the intermediate layer is not to be construed as limited to only one layer, but rather is to be positioned between the first connecting layer 31 and the second connecting layer 32, and may be one layer, two layers, three layers, etc. Further, the width thereof is not necessarily required to be uniform, and it may be the same as the width of the first connection layer 31 and the second connection layer 32, or may be wider or narrower. When the number of piles in middle-level is the multilayer, the width of each other also can have different settings, so can realize different flexible volume regulations through the middle level of expanding different width, satisfies different regulation demands.
Specifically, in this embodiment, the adjustable child mask 100 further includes a pressure sensor, a controller and an alarm 40, when the pressure sensor detects that the pressure inside the adjustable child mask 100 exceeds a threshold, the pressure sensor feeds back a first signal to the controller, and the controller outputs a second signal to the alarm 40 according to the first signal, so that the alarm 40 gives an alarm. Through carrying out real time monitoring to inboard pressure, when the pressure in adjustable children's gauze mask 100 was too big, explain that inside has been too oppressed, at this moment the attention device 40 sends the warning, can make the head of a family in time discover and help children to adjust the protrusion degree of bulge 20, prevent that children from suffocating the condition and taking place.
In detail, in the present embodiment, the alarm 40 is an LED lamp. It will be appreciated that a conventional warning device such as a buzzer may be selected. Or, integrate unlimited transmission module on adjustable children's gauze mask 100, with warning signal transmission to the head of a family etc. play the personnel's of guardianship effect communications facilities or supervisory equipment on, so, personnel can in time learn children's state through instruments such as cell-phone, computer, in time adjust folding layer 30 for the volume of bulge 20 increases, reduces suffocation, prevents to suffocate.
In addition, the mounting position of the pressure sensor should avoid a position that would be in direct contact with the face of the child, influence the wearing, and cause discomfort.
In detail, in this embodiment, the mask body 10 includes an inner layer, a filter layer, a dehumidification layer, a support layer and an outer layer, which are sequentially arranged, and the protruding portion 20 is engaged with the support layer. The inner layer is provided with a nose bridge clip made of a flexible memory material so that the adjustable child mask 100 can be worn in place by adjusting the nose bridge clip.
The support layer can maintain the three-dimensional structure of the mask body 10, but also allows bending, facilitates packaging and adjustment of the mask body 10 after expansion, and can provide a mounting base for the protruding portion 20 to realize subsequent adjustment of the protruding portion 20. Such as a support layer, is connected to the first connection layer 31 to finally achieve support of the projections 20.
Wherein, the dehumidification layer can absorb moisture and ventilate, reduces the humidity inside adjustable children's gauze mask 100. In this embodiment, the dehumidifying layer is a bamboo charcoal fiber layer. It will be appreciated that other safe moisture absorbing materials may be used to construct the moisture removal layer to meet the requirements.
Optionally, in this embodiment, the mask body 10 is provided with an exhalation valve 80, and the exhalation valve 80 is located at two sides of the protruding portion 20. The exhalation valve 80 is a one-way check valve. When the nose/mouth exhales, positive pressure can be generated inside the closed mask to blow the valve open, so that carbon dioxide in the cavity of the adjustable child mask 100 and exhaled mouth damp-heat gas can be rapidly exhausted, the stuffiness of the adjustable child mask 100 in use can be greatly reduced, negative pressure can be generated in the cavity of the closed adjustable child mask 100 when the child mask inhales, the exhalation valve 80 can be automatically closed, and air can only enter the mask cavity through the filter layer of the adjustable child mask 100. In general, the exhalation valve 80 may increase the amount of exhaled air, thereby increasing the air flow within the adjustable child respirator 100 and preventing higher temperatures and humidity within the adjustable child respirator 100.
Alternatively, the protrusion 20 and the exhalation valve 80 may be designed to be cartoon-like, and may be shaped to be worn by children without changing the ventilation capacity. The overall size of the child mask 100 can be adjusted, and the sizes of children masks of small children (3-6 years old), middle children (7-12 years old) and large children (13-14 years old) can be selected. Reference can be made to T/ZFB004-2020 Zhe textile standard group standard of child mask. The mask for children of infants (0-3 years old) can be further reduced in size of small children (3-6 years old).
When wearing this adjustable children's gauze mask 100, the cavity of bulge 20 can have different volumes along with the difference of flexible volume for children can adjust when feeling oppressed, in order to satisfy children's protection and normal breathing demand. Simultaneously, because bulge 20 sets up in the middle part of gauze mask body 10, bulge 20 and children's the oronasal contact can be avoided to its inboard cavity, increases the comfort, still prevents that children from licking, stinging.
To sum up, adjustable children's gauze mask 100 of this application is through design telescopic bulge 20 for children can carry out the volume regulation of inside cavity according to the condition when wearing, avoid appearing excessively oppressive discomfort, even suffocate the circumstances such as, and the children that are fit for this age bracket carry out respiratory protection, have effectively solved current technical problem.
